Lite XL 插件项目常见问题解决方案
1. 项目基础介绍和主要编程语言
Lite XL 插件项目是一个为 Lite XL 文本编辑器开发的插件集合。Lite XL 是一个轻量级、可扩展的文本编辑器,旨在提供高性能和简洁的用户界面。该项目主要通过 Lua 编程语言开发,Lua 是一种轻量级的编程语言,被广泛应用于嵌入应用程序中提供灵活的扩展和自定义功能。
2. 新手在使用这个项目时需要特别注意的3个问题及解决步骤
问题一:如何安装插件?
解决步骤:
- 确定插件是否指向一个 GitHub 仓库。如果是,请按照该插件的 README 文件说明进行安装。
- 如果插件是单个文件或目录,将其直接放到以下对应的文件夹中:
- Linux:
~/config/lite-xl/plugins/
- MacOS:
~/config/lite-xl/plugins/
- Windows:
C:\Users\(username)\config\lite-xl\plugins\
- Linux:
- 如果你有 Lite XL 插件管理器,如 lpm,可以通过
lpm install plugin_name
命令来安装插件。
问题二:如何为 Lite XL 添加新的插件?
解决步骤:
- 创建一个新的插件或找到你想要添加的插件。
- 将插件文件复制到 Lite XL 插件目录中。
- 确保在
manifest.json
文件中更新插件信息,按照 Lite XL 插件清单规范添加新插件。
问题三:如何更新已安装的插件?
解决步骤:
- 如果插件是通过 GitHub 仓库安装的,Lite XL 会自动检查分支更新,并在有更新时创建 PR。
- 如果插件不是通过仓库安装的,确保插件作者提供了一个校验和,用于验证插件的完整性。
- 手动检查插件的官方仓库或页面,查看是否有更新版本。
- 下载更新后的插件文件,并替换掉旧的插件文件。
在遇到其他问题时,建议查看项目的官方文档,或在项目的 GitHub issues 页面中搜索类似问题或创建新的 issue 寻求帮助。